The Sound Cards for Gaming Market is currently undergoing significant evolution, shaped by various industry trends, shifting user behaviors, and an increasing emphasis on product integration and sustainability. One prominent trend is the growing preference for external sound cards and DAC/AMP solutions, particularly among high-end users and streamers. This shift is driven by the advantages of external units in terms of portability, ease of use across multiple devices, and immunity to electromagnetic interference from internal PC components, which often plague internal sound cards. This development caters to gamers seeking both performance and flexibility in their audio setups.
User behavior is also playing a crucial role, with a noticeable trend towards modularity and customization. Gamers are increasingly combining specific DACs, amplifiers, and headsets to create personalized audio chains, reflecting a deeper engagement with audio quality beyond simple plug-and-play solutions. This highlights a more discerning consumer base that values control over their sound profile. Furthermore, sustainability considerations, though nascent, are beginning to influence design and manufacturing processes, with a growing awareness of material sourcing and product longevity. The transition from traditional integrated audio to dedicated external or internal solutions signifies a broader market maturation, where audio quality is no longer an afterthought but a central pillar of the gaming experience.
Key factors shaping market development include:
Shift Towards External Solutions: There is a growing trend for external sound cards and USB DAC/AMPs due to their portability, ease of installation, and often superior sound quality that bypasses the noisy internal environment of a PC.
Modularity and Customization: Gamers are increasingly opting for modular audio setups, combining separate DACs, amplifiers, and headphones to fine-tune their audio experience, driving demand for components that offer specific advantages.
Integration with Gaming Ecosystems: Manufacturers are focusing on seamless integration with popular gaming platforms and software, offering intuitive control panels and compatibility with specific gaming utilities for optimized performance and personalization.
High-Resolution Audio Adoption: The increasing availability and acceptance of high-resolution audio formats are pushing sound card development towards supporting higher sample rates and bit depths, delivering studio-quality sound directly to gamers.
Aesthetics and Form Factor: Beyond performance, the design and physical presence of sound cards, especially external units, are becoming more important, with sleek designs, RGB lighting, and compact sizes appealing to modern gaming setups.
Sustainability and Longevity: As environmental awareness grows, there's a subtle but increasing demand for durable, repairable, and energy-efficient products, influencing manufacturers to consider the life cycle of their devices.

What are the most popular Sound Cards for Gaming market types?
The market is broadly segmented into two primary types: Internal Sound Cards and External Sound Cards. Internal sound cards are PCI-E based cards installed directly into a PC's motherboard, offering dedicated processing power and often advanced features for desktop users. External sound cards, often USB-based, provide plug-and-play convenience, portability, and are increasingly popular for their ability to bypass electromagnetic interference within a PC, delivering cleaner audio, and compatibility across multiple devices including consoles and laptops.

Are sound cards still relevant with advanced motherboard audio?
Despite advancements in integrated motherboard audio solutions, dedicated sound cards remain highly relevant, particularly for serious gamers, audio enthusiasts, and content creators. They offer superior digital-to-analog converters (DACs), more powerful amplifiers, advanced signal processing, and features like hardware-accelerated sound effects, which integrated solutions often cannot match. This results in significantly better sound quality, clearer voice communication, and more immersive spatial audio environments.
